The Second Continental Congress of July 1775 tried to put an end to the fight with the British and once for all, finish the conflict to find a way for reconciliation. Through the Olive Branch Petition, John Dickinson, a Pennsylvanian delegate appealed personally to King George III. The petition was to stop the British Army, end the fight and to search for ways to make peace. The Olive Branch Petition was signed by the Second Continental Congress on July 8th, 1775. It was the final attempt made by the colonies to avoid war with Great Britain. The petition was signed a week later after tensions had risen with the approval of the Continental Congress to invade Canada. The petition reaffirmed loyalty to Great Britain and disregarded any military affairs towards the British Crown.

A two-party system refers to a party system where only two major political parties are dominating the race in government position. A multiparty system is where a number of political parties can participate in a national elections and have equal chances of gaining control in the government offices. 


The US is currently using the two-party system where the house of representatives is composed of the democrats and republicans.
